@article { author = {Matloubi Moghaddam, F. and Eslami, M. and Ghadirian, N.}, title = {MCM-41-SO3H as an effcient reusable nano-ordered heterogeneous catalyst for the synthesis of divers 1- & 5-substituted 1H-tetrazoles}, journal = {Scientia Iranica}, volume = {26}, number = {3}, pages = {1463-1473}, year = {2019}, publisher = {Sharif University of Technology}, issn = {1026-3098}, eissn = {2345-3605}, doi = {10.24200/sci.2018.21088}, abstract = {An improved and efficient method for the synthesis of 1- & 5-substituted 1H-tetrazole derivatives has been described in the presence of nano-ordered MCM-41-SO3H as an effective heterogeneous catalyst. This metal-free protocol, [2+3] cycloaddition of sodium azide to various nitriles or ethyl N-phenyl formimidate intermediate under mild reaction conditions, afford a wide range of 1H-tetrazoles in good to excellent yields. The catalyst was reused for five times without significant loss of catalytic activity.}, keywords = {Nano-ordered MCM-41-SO3H,1-& 5-substituted tetrazoles,Click chemistry,[2+3] cycloaddition}, url = {https://scientiairanica.sharif.edu/article_21088.html}, eprint = {https://scientiairanica.sharif.edu/article_21088_34db3ad3693a3c5c262f61e9e6f07936.pdf} }
